“The Examen” is a prayer central to the identity of the Jesuits.
In this January 18th post titled “A Cause for Pause,” James Santel describes how well it can work, even practiced for just two minutes a day by 1100 boys in the halls of a high school.
I’d be hard-pressed to count how many ways the Jesuits and Ignatius have shaped my inner life. And the Examen captures the heart of their theology as well their spiritual practice: diligent attentiveness to grace in the ordinary.
